Abstract

1,160,922. Slaking lime. DOW CHEMICAL CO. 19 Jan., 1967. No. 2955/67. Heading C1A. Calcined limestone and/or dolomite is slaked by immersing it in water, e.g. for 3-60 sees. and then allowing it to drain. Hydration occurs mainly while draining, during which time (e.g. 60 mins) steam is given off and the particles become heated to 100-150‹ C. and break down in size. Calcination may be effected at 1300-1450‹ C. on material of particle size 0À5- 2 ins. The calcined material preferably has a particle size of 90% greater than 0.84 mm. and is sufficiently porous to absorb 0À4-1À5 g. H 2 O per g. CaO. The product may be used to prepare Mg(OH) 2 from MgCl 2 brines.
